BERLIN 〓 The Vienna Philharmonic will make its debut at the open-air theater “Waldbühne”

2023/12/02

The Vienna Philharmonic announced that it will perform a concert at Berlin’s open-air theater, the “Waldbühne. The “Waldbühne” hosts a variety of events each summer, most notably an open-air concert by the Berlin Philharmonic Orchestra to close out the season. This will be the debut for the Vienna Philharmonic.

The “Waldbuehne” is located in the forest in the Charlottenburg district and was one of the structures built for the 1936 Berlin Olympics. It is said that gymnastics and other competitions were held there. Modeled after an ancient Greek amphitheater, it has 22,000 seats.

The concert will be held on May 9 next year, which is “Europe Day. On this day in 1950, French Foreign Minister Robert Schuman announced the “Schuman Plan” in Paris, and the movement for European integration began in earnest.

The concert will commemorate this event, and the program will feature works by European composers. The program includes Verdi’s Overture to “La Forza del Destino,” Falla’s ballet “The Three Cornered Hat,” and Chabrier’s “Spanish Rhapsody. Riccardo Muti, who has a close relationship with the orchestra, will conduct.
